Through the complicated space of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has come forth as a trailblazer, progressing groundbreaking therapies and adding drastically to the biopharmaceutical space. Started in 2020, the business, based in Columbus, Ohio, started out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ute with a goal to augmenting the enhancement and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.

Key Focus Areas:

Cell and Gene Therapies: Andelyn Biosciences has specialized in the development and manufacturing of cell and gene therapies, genetically engineering treatments or cures for target diseases such as genetic disorders, cancer, and autoimmune conditions.

Bioprocessing and Manufacturing: Andelyn exceeds expectation in bioprocessing and manufacturing technologies, making sure the economical and scalable development of gene therapies.

Gene therapy exemplifies a cutting-edge advancement in contemporary clinical practice. By targeting the primary source of a disorder at the genetic level, genetic engineering presents a viable therapeutic strategy to conventional methods that habitually only control indications.

Exploring Genetic Intervention?

Genetic intervention represents a biomedical treatment that includes altering a person’s genetic sequence to treat or prevent disorders. This is carried out through multiple strategies, including:

Gene Supplementation – Integrating a properly working coding sequence to exchange a faulty or deleted version.

Silencing Therapy – Shutting down the function of detrimental genes.

Gene Editing – Precisely modifying the genomic framework using pioneering methods like molecular editing.

Cellular Gene Engineering – Altering organic tissues within a controlled environment and reinfusing them into the host.

This state-of-the-art field has developed extensively with the breakthroughs of genomic engineering, unlocking solutions to address conditions once thought to be irreversible.

Genetic Carriers

Microbes have developed to effectively deliver DNA sequences into target cells, rendering them a powerful mechanism for gene therapy. Frequently employed virus-based carriers include:

Adenoviruses – Designed to invade both proliferating and static cells but often trigger host defenses.

Parvovirus-based carriers – Preferred due to their minimal antigenicity and capacity for maintaining prolonged DNA transcription.

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Integrate into the recipient's DNA, ensuring long-lasting genetic alteration, with lentiviruses being particularly useful for altering dormant cellular structures.

Alternative Genetic Delivery Methods

Non-viral delivery methods present a less immunogenic choice, reducing the risk of immune reactions. These encompass:

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Packaging genetic sequences for effective cellular uptake.

Electropulse Gene Transfer – Using electrical pulses to generate permeable spots in cell membranes, facilitating DNA/RNA penetration.

Intramuscular Gene Delivery –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into target tissues.

Medical Uses of Genetic Modification

DNA-based interventions have proven effective across multiple medical fields, profoundly influencing the therapeutic approach of genetic disorders, oncological diseases, and pathogen-induced ailments.

Treatment of Genetic Disorders

Numerous inherited conditions originate in isolated genetic anomalies, making them ideal candidates for genetic correction. Several breakthroughs comprise:

Cystic Fibrosis – Studies focusing on delivering working CFTR sequences indicate potential efficacy.

Hemophilia – Gene therapy trials seek to reestablish the biosynthesis of coagulation proteins.

Dystrophic Muscle Disorders – CRISPR-driven genetic correction delivers promise for DMD-affected individuals.

Hemoglobinopathies and Erythrocyte Disorders – Genomic treatment approaches seek to repair oxygen transport mutations.

DNA-Based Oncology Solutions

DNA-based interventions are crucial in tumor management, either by engineering lymphocytes to target malignant cells or by genetically modifying tumor tissues to suppress proliferation. Key innovative tumor-targeted genetic solutions consist of:

Chimeric Antigen Receptor T-Cell Engineering – Reprogrammed immune cells attacking tumor markers.

Oncolytic Viruses – Engineered viruses that selectively infect and eradicate cancerous growths.

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Reviving the activity of genes like TP53 to maintain cellular balance.


Management of Contagious Conditions

Genomic medicine presents possible solutions for ongoing infections including HIV/AIDS. Experimental techniques include:

CRISPR-driven HIV Intervention – Pinpointing and neutralizing HIV-positive units.

Gene Editing of Immunocytes – Making Immune defenders resistant to HIV entry.

Unraveling the Science of Advanced Genetic and Cellular Treatments

Cellular Treatments: The Power of Live Cell Applications

Tissue restoration techniques utilizes the renewal abilities of cellular functions to manage disorders. Some of the most prominent examples include:

Stem Cell Infusion Therapy:
Used to aid in hematologic regeneration by replacing damaged bone marrow using viable donor cells.

CAR-T Cell Therapy: A groundbreaking cancer treatment in which a person’s white blood cells are enhanced to target with precision and combat tumorous cells.

Mesenchymal Stem Cell Therapy: Examined for its clinical applications in treating autoimmune-related illnesses, musculoskeletal damage, and neurological diseases.

Genetic Engineering Solutions: Altering the Fundamental Biology

Gene therapy works by repairing the fundamental issue of chromosomal abnormalities:

Direct Genetic Therapy: Transfers modified genes directly into the biological structure, such as the government-sanctioned vision-restoring Luxturna for curing hereditary ocular disorders.

Ex Vivo Gene Therapy: Entails genetically altering a patient’s cells in a lab and then reinjecting them, as demonstrated by some emerging solutions for sickle cell anemia and immunodeficiencies.

The advent of cutting-edge CRISPR technology has further accelerated gene therapy studies, enabling accurate changes at the fundamental coding.

Transformative Applications in Medicine

Cell and gene therapies are transforming therapeutic strategies throughout medical disciplines:

Tumor Therapies

The regulatory green light of engineered lymphocyte treatments like Kymriah and Yescarta has changed the malignancy-fighting methods, with significant impact on those with specific leukemia forms who have run out of alternatives.

Hereditary Conditions

Conditions like a progressive muscle-wasting condition along with a hereditary blood disorder, which previously presented minimal medical solutions, currently have cutting-edge genetic treatments for example a pioneering SMA treatment and a CRISPR-based therapy.
